NAME

       qikec — Internet Key Exchange Connect

SYNOPSIS

       qikec [-r name] [-u username] [-p password] [-a]

DESCRIPTION

       The  qikec Qt GUI application provides a simple interface for users to interact with iked(8) ( Shrew Soft
       IKE Daemon ). This interface allows a user to control an  IPsec  VPN  Client  connection  with  a  remote
       gateway.  The  parameters  used  for  the connection are described in a Site Configuration file. For more
       information about managing Site Configuration files, please see the ikea(1) man page.  Please  note,  the
       ikec  application  is not typically started directly by a user but as a sub-process of the ikea(1) Qt GUI
       application.

       The options are as follows:

       -r name     Specify the Site Configuration name.

       -u username
                   Specify the Xauth username for the connection.

       -p password
                   Specify the Xauth password for the connection.

       -a          Automatically initiate the connection.

RETURN VALUES

       The command exits with 0 on success, and non-zero on errors.

HISTORY

       The qikec program was written by Matthew Grooms ( mgrooms@shrew.net  )  as  part  of  the  Shrew  Soft  (
       http://www.shrew.net ) family of IPsec products.
